Is my tank leaking? Or just the humidity due to the tank? Under the table where the tank is put in, the tiles is always slightly wet, wet like when you blow against your window and it fogs and you touch it, thats what it feels.

A leak will accumalate quickly in a given area and puddle whereas humidity will be an occasional drip, slow to accumalte and rarely puddle
